TAMPA, Fla. — Republicans are expected to get down to business at their national convention Tuesday.
The kickoff of the event was a minimal one Monday afternoon. Due to concerns about Isaac, the convention was only in session for about 10 minutes. After spending the morning at their hotel for a planning session, North Carolina delegates will head over to the Convention where activities are expected to begin around 2 p.m.
Speeches carried live Tuesday on News 14 Carolina:
• Rep. John Boehner
• Sen. Rick Santorum
• Gov. Nikki Haley
• Gov. Chris Christie
• Ann Romney
